I've been a fan of Keenan Taylor's Tales of Kaimere for a while and had been meaning to make some models for it for a while. I was planing to make the antagonist of the first short story for the first model from Kaimere but a months ago Keenan made a couple species of Owlbears that inhabit a far corner of the world.
I don't have an Owlbear problem... shut up.
The Owlbears of Kaimere are dicynodonts that conveniently evolved to fill niches similar to bears. With the Common Owlbear filling nearly identical niche to American black bears and the Greater Owlbear being larger than any bear of Earth.
